Objetivo
Estes endpoints têm como objetivo realizar o download de pastas criadas no ECM. O processo é executado em duas etapas: o primeiro endpoint é responsável pela geração do arquivo, enquanto o segundo permite efetuar o download do arquivo gerado.
URL
Gerar o arquivo – /rest/ecm-new/IntegrationDocument/generate-archive-download
![]()
Realizar o download do arquivo gerado – /rest/ecm-new/IntegrationDocument/{jobId}

Parâmetros

folderId – Este parâmetro será utilizado para realizar a requisição do endpoint de gerar o arquivo, deve ser preenchido com o ID da pasta desejada, podendo ser encontrado através do endpoint “/rest/ecm-new/IntegrationDocument” que irá listar todos os documentos e pastas publicados no tenant do usuário, com as informações detalhadas de cada um, sendo um deles o “folderId”.

jobId – Este parâmetro será retornado como resposta do endpoint de gerar o arquivo, e será utilizado para preencher o campo do endpoint para realizar o download do arquivo gerado, através dele, o sistema irá identificar o arquivo que foi gerado para download.
Retornos
Cada um dos endpoints terá um retorno, aquele que irá gerar o arquivo para download, irá retornar o “JobId” e através dele será possível a realização do download da pasta.

O texto do campo “Value” corresponde ao “jobId”
JobId – Identificador do arquivo que foi gerado através do folderId inserido na requisição.
O segundo endpoint, irá retornar um status, de acordo com o progresso em que o arquivo que está sendo gerado se encontra, podendo ser “Processing”, “Ready”, “Error” ou “Expired”.

PROCESSING – Indica que o arquivo ainda está sendo gerado.
READY – Indica que o arquivo já está pronto para ser feito o download, junto do status, será exibido um link para poder realizar o download da pasta.
ERROR – Indica que houve um erro no processamento do arquivo e não foi possível gerar o link para download.
EXPIRED – Indica que o arquivo que está tentando ser baixado já expirou e não pode ser gerado o link para download.